Graham, welcome aboard!

I'm thinking that your two biggest improvements would be 1) more diffuse illumination, and 2) replace that reversed 50 mm lens with a 10X NA 0.25 infinite type microscope objective. Those two things, especially combined, will get you a lot more resolution.

The downside is that it will also get you a lot less DOF per frame, only about 8 microns, so your stacks will be deeper and demand more precision from the rail.

The big advantage of Zerene Stacker for this sort of work is its retouching capability. CombineZP's "Pyramoid Maximum" method is similar to Zerene Stacker's PMax. Haloing around body hairs is common, almost unavoidable, and not likely to be much different between the two software packages. (Full disclosure: I'm the fellow who wrote Zerene Stacker, after turning CombineZ's author on to pyramid methods.)

Polystyrene is usually an excellent diffusing material.

What prompts me to say you need more diffuse illumination is for example that very bright blown out highlignt on the left side of the second image. That indicates unambiguously that you have a lot more light coming from the narrow range of angles whose reflections form that highlight, than you do from all the other angles that reflect off the other surfaces of the mite.

Given that you're already using what is probably an excellent diffusing material, maybe what you need to do is just reposition your lights so that the outside of the cup is more evenly illuminated.

Be cautious also about the possibility of undiffused light getting reflected onto the subject in unexpected ways. In your last image, those extremely bright glowing front appendages suggest that maybe some stray light is getting in and lighting up just those exposed parts.
They are not infinite, and probably not up to the quality of those mentioned in other topics here, but I do have bellows and extension tubes I can use in place of the tube lens.
That sounds great. With bellows and tubes, and a low power objective like 10X NA 0.25, you'll have some freedom to adjust magnification by changing the tube length.

You can get a hotspot if you purt a flash hard up against a poly cup - moving them away ~3 inches should be fine.

As you may know, most objectives were designed for colour corrections in an eyepiece, which you won't be using. Which do you have?

When you get your adapters remember to check for and deal with shiny surfaces, eg at the back of the objective. Black paper is usually good enough to kill them.
